Plastic Shredder Machines: Maximizing Efficiency and Output
Optimizing a plastic shredding system for peak efficiency and output necessitates careful read more evaluation of several factors. Modern plastic shredder equipment offer a variety of features designed to boost throughput while reducing energy usage. Critical to achieving this is proper material preparation, including classifying and removing contaminants. Maintenance is also vital; preventative upkeep, such as knife sharpening and bearing lubrication, can significantly extend machine lifespan and sustain consistent performance. Ultimately, choosing the appropriate shredder for a specific need is paramount, considering aspects such as plastic variety, amount, and desired output size.

Plastic Film Processing Unit Solutions for a More Efficient Reprocessing Operation
Addressing the growing challenge of dirty plastic film in recycling flows, innovative film cleaning system solutions are developing as a crucial step towards a eco-conscious future. These systems utilize specialized processes to eliminate attached labels, leftover adhesives, and other contaminants, thereby enhancing the quality of the recovered polymer and guaranteeing its viability for reprocessing. This lessens the need for virgin resources, decreases pollution, and eventually supports a closed-loop economy.
